package eventbus
import (
"context"
"fmt"
"github.com/argoproj/argo-events/common"
apicommon "github.com/argoproj/argo-events/pkg/apis/common"
"github.com/fsnotify/fsnotify"
"go.uber.org/zap"
"github.com/argoproj/argo-events/common/logging"
eventbuscommon "github.com/argoproj/argo-events/eventbus/common"
jetstreamsource "github.com/argoproj/argo-events/eventbus/jetstream/eventsource"
jetstreamsensor "github.com/argoproj/argo-events/eventbus/jetstream/sensor"
kafkasource "github.com/argoproj/argo-events/eventbus/kafka/eventsource"
kafkasensor "github.com/argoproj/argo-events/eventbus/kafka/sensor"
stansource "github.com/argoproj/argo-events/eventbus/stan/eventsource"
stansensor "github.com/argoproj/argo-events/eventbus/stan/sensor"
eventbusv1alpha1 "github.com/argoproj/argo-events/pkg/apis/eventbus/v1alpha1"
"github.com/argoproj/argo-events/pkg/apis/sensor/v1alpha1"
"github.com/spf13/viper"
)
func GetEventSourceDriver(ctx context.Context, eventBusConfig eventbusv1alpha1.BusConfig, eventSourceName string, defaultSubject string) (eventbuscommon.EventSourceDriver, error) {
auth, err := GetAuth(ctx, eventBusConfig)
if err != nil {
return nil, err
}
if eventSourceName == "" {
return nil, fmt.Errorf("eventSourceName must be specified to create eventbus driver")
}
logger := logging.FromContext(ctx)
logger.Infof("eventBusConfig: %+v", eventBusConfig)
var eventBusType apicommon.EventBusType
switch {
case eventBusConfig.NATS != nil:
eventBusType = apicommon.EventBusNATS
case eventBusConfig.JetStream != nil:
eventBusType = apicommon.EventBusJetStream
case eventBusConfig.Kafka != nil:
eventBusType = apicommon.EventBusKafka
default:
return nil, fmt.Errorf("invalid event bus")
}
var dvr eventbuscommon.EventSourceDriver
switch eventBusType {
case apicommon.EventBusNATS:
if defaultSubject == "" {
return nil, fmt.Errorf("subject must be specified to create NATS Streaming driver")
}
dvr = stansource.NewSourceSTAN(eventBusConfig.NATS.URL, *eventBusConfig.NATS.ClusterID, eventSourceName, defaultSubject, auth, logger)
case apicommon.EventBusJetStream:
dvr, err = jetstreamsource.NewSourceJetstream(eventBusConfig.JetStream.URL, eventSourceName, eventBusConfig.JetStream.StreamConfig, auth, logger) // don't need to pass in subject because subjects will be derived from dependencies
if err != nil {
return nil, err
}
case apicommon.EventBusKafka:
dvr = kafkasource.NewKafkaSource(eventBusConfig.Kafka, logger)
default:
return nil, fmt.Errorf("invalid eventbus type")
}
return dvr, nil
}
func GetSensorDriver(ctx context.Context, eventBusConfig eventbusv1alpha1.BusConfig, sensorSpec *v1alpha1.Sensor, hostname string) (eventbuscommon.SensorDriver, error) {
auth, err := GetAuth(ctx, eventBusConfig)
if err != nil {
return nil, err
}
if sensorSpec == nil {
return nil, fmt.Errorf("sensorSpec required for getting eventbus driver")
}
if sensorSpec.Name == "" {
return nil, fmt.Errorf("sensorSpec name must be set for getting eventbus driver")
}
logger := logging.FromContext(ctx)
var eventBusType apicommon.EventBusType
switch {
case eventBusConfig.NATS != nil:
eventBusType = apicommon.EventBusNATS
case eventBusConfig.JetStream != nil:
eventBusType = apicommon.EventBusJetStream
case eventBusConfig.Kafka != nil:
eventBusType = apicommon.EventBusKafka
default:
return nil, fmt.Errorf("invalid event bus")
}
var dvr eventbuscommon.SensorDriver
switch eventBusType {
case apicommon.EventBusNATS:
dvr = stansensor.NewSensorSTAN(eventBusConfig.NATS.URL, *eventBusConfig.NATS.ClusterID, sensorSpec.Name, auth, logger)
return dvr, nil
case apicommon.EventBusJetStream:
dvr, err = jetstreamsensor.NewSensorJetstream(eventBusConfig.JetStream.URL, sensorSpec, eventBusConfig.JetStream.StreamConfig, auth, logger) // don't need to pass in subject because subjects will be derived from dependencies
return dvr, err
case apicommon.EventBusKafka:
dvr = kafkasensor.NewKafkaSensor(eventBusConfig.Kafka, sensorSpec, hostname, logger)
return dvr, nil
default:
return nil, fmt.Errorf("invalid eventbus type")
}
}
func GetAuth(ctx context.Context, eventBusConfig eventbusv1alpha1.BusConfig) (*eventbuscommon.Auth, error) {
logger := logging.FromContext(ctx)
var eventBusAuth *eventbusv1alpha1.AuthStrategy
switch {
case eventBusConfig.NATS != nil:
eventBusAuth = eventBusConfig.NATS.Auth
case eventBusConfig.JetStream != nil:
if eventBusConfig.JetStream.AccessSecret != nil {
eventBusAuth = &eventbusv1alpha1.AuthStrategyBasic
} else {
eventBusAuth = nil
}
case eventBusConfig.Kafka != nil:
eventBusAuth = nil
default:
return nil, fmt.Errorf("invalid event bus")
}
var auth *eventbuscommon.Auth
cred := &eventbuscommon.AuthCredential{}
if eventBusAuth == nil || *eventBusAuth == eventbusv1alpha1.AuthStrategyNone {
auth = &eventbuscommon.Auth{
Strategy: eventbusv1alpha1.AuthStrategyNone,
}
} else {
v := viper.New()
v.SetConfigName("auth")
v.SetConfigType("yaml")
v.AddConfigPath(common.EventBusAuthFileMountPath)
err := v.ReadInConfig()
if err != nil {
return nil, fmt.Errorf("failed to load auth.yaml. err: %w", err)
}
err = v.Unmarshal(cred)
if err != nil {
logger.Errorw("failed to unmarshal auth.yaml", zap.Error(err))
return nil, err
}
v.WatchConfig()
v.OnConfigChange(func(e fsnotify.Event) {
// Auth file changed, let it restart
logger.Fatal("Eventbus auth config file changed, exiting..")
})
auth = &eventbuscommon.Auth{
Strategy: *eventBusAuth,
Credential: cred,
}
}
return auth, nil
}
